Output cf28ee1f426299cd23536fabe24ce8043ee299e619ff7468b4e83b5b60ae7353:1

value
1000828
script pubkey
OP_0 OP_PUSHBYTES_20 81dda43a53d6abad9b632d2cc4190c408d20ac22
address
bc1qs8w6gwjn6646mxmr95kvgxgvgzxjptpzea58en
transaction
cf28ee1f426299cd23536fabe24ce8043ee299e619ff7468b4e83b5b60ae7353
confirmations
44514
spent
true